SHREVEPORT – On July 28, 2026, a federal jury found Caleb Lee Kinsey, 37, of Savannah, Georgia, guilty of Felon in Possession of a Firearm after a two-day trial, announced United States Attorney Zachary A. Keller. Kinsey faces a sentence of up to 15 years in prison, three years of supervised release, and a fine of up to $250,000. According to evidence presented at court, Kinsey had been under separate investigation in Georgia for his suspected involvement in a January 13, 2023, house explosion in Bryan County. Investigators there uncovered evidence linking him and an associate to the incident. Six days after the house explosion, Kinsey approached a police officer in Pollock, Louisiana, and asked if there was a warrant for his arrest. Pollock Police confirmed there was an active arrest warrant from Georgia, and Kinsey responded by admitting there was firearm in his vehicle. The Bureau of Alcohol, Tobacco, Firearms, and Explosives (ATF) agents recovered the loaded weapon pursuant to a state search warrant. Law enforcement confirmed that Kinsey had a prior felony conviction in another state, which made it illegal for him to possess firearms. He was then taken into custody. Kinsey is currently under Federal Indictment in the Southern District of Georgia for alleged crimes committed there. U.S. Attorney Zachary A. Keller for the Western District of Louisiana made the announcement. ATF investigated this case and coordinated with law enforcement in Louisiana and Georgia. It was prosecuted by Assistant U.S. Attorneys Robert Moody and William Gaskins with assistance from Legal Assistants Emily Favrot, Stephanie Stewart, and Amanda Morgan.
